i am currently working on a project where I do have one Table which includes only city names and the country name. In order to map this table with another table, which does include the postal code/zip code, I am searching for a way to find out the right Postal code for any city?
Unfortunately I also do not have the longitude or latitude date?
Is this possible? Any ideas?

Hi @MrZweistein,
I think you may need to import a dictionary table that includes country names and zip/postal codes, then you can use this as a bridge to link the two tables which you mentioned. (these sample data can be found on the wiki or the official GIS sites)
